Description

Continuing work on PR #1685 implementing an improved UI, with more discussion/screenshots at #1593.
Previous work has been rebased on beetbox/beets/master. Currently I've fixed many of the tests which were failing due to the code targeting Python 2.7 (such as isinstance(basestring)) taking care to retain backwards compatibility so that we can get this into release 1.5.0. The current tests that are failing are asserting the output of the UI, I'm not sure if that's because they are yet to be updated for the new UI but that shouldn't be hard to address if so Update: The failing tests were due to a change in UI. I've adjusted the failing tests to match the new UI output, however there are extra tests that must be written to check, for example, Unicode output of the "not equals" sign if we wish to adopt the new UI.

Once all tests are passing a substantial reformat is needed to adhere to flake8 rules, I'd prefer to do this with black in one commit but that might be best to do after #3694 is merged.

After some hefty re-working of the great work by @mxmerz (now over 5 years ago!) I'm hopeful that these changes are ready for a code review, and some documentation / publicity. If anyone would like to help add some screenshots from their setups it could be a good opportunity for non-code contributions to beets!

I've moved the vast majority of the new UI into the ChangeRepresentation class @mxmerz started, including making "newline" and "column" layouts into generic functions, which improves legibility and re-usability. This has allowed implementing column/newline layouts at the album level, not just for tracklists! We may wish to move those into ui/__init__.py in the future. I've added tests to check the column and newline wrapping works on each version of python, and documentation to the functions to explain their data structures and differences in output. As a consequence of "genericising" the layout printing functions, I've removed some of the custom data structures implemented originally which should help reviewers and future contributors alike understand what each function does.

The changes are best understood via show_change() and show_item_change() in beets/ui/commands.py which trigger the functions to print changes to the CLI. The docstrings for print_column_layout and print_newline_layout explain how the layouts are generated from the provided dictionaries. In the case of tracklists (which previously implemented a custom formatting structure) the function calls are now simpler: show_match_tracks -> make_line (for each track) -> print_tracklist (for all tracks) .
